DS tires very quickly, he is currently getting around 12-14 hours sleep a night and 7 or 8 hours after he wakes up he looks awful, puts his pyjamas on and says he needs to go to bed.
He has always had loose stools, normally 4 or more times a day. They are quite pale in colour and often float. He has to go on waking, at least once more during the day, at bedtime, usually half an hour after getting into bed and now in the night too (making the morning visit much less urgent).
His iron levels have been tested before and are relatively speaking low but within the normal range.
Nowadays it has become worse with the fatigue, his need to poo in the morning is causing him to wake after around 10/11 hours sleep and he says he feels awful and needs to go back to sleep.
To get around this he sets his alarm clock for the middle of the night (), wakes up, does a poo, goes back to sleep and is then able to sleep in longer in the morning.
Thats all well and good and an ingenious solution, but he still isnt living a normal life when he is awake, within about 5 hours he is very tired and over emotional.
Do you think this could be a gluten intolerance, the tiredness is long running but worsening, the pooing is long running but worsening
